Brief summary

Patients with hyperuricemia were confirmed to have higher risks of cardiovascular disease, but the exact mechanism remained to be elucidated. Many connective tissue diseases such as rheumatoid arthritis are often associated with antiphospholipid antibodies-associated endothelial impairment. In the present study, the investigators will analyze the presence of antiphospholipid antibodies in the serum of the patients with gout/asymptomatic hyperuricemia, with a comparison to the patients of osteoarthritis but without hyperuricemia and gout. The investigators expect to find a correlation between these pathogenic antibody and those cardiovascular co-morbidities.
